UFOs are sent out periodically to conduct a number of types of Alien Missions, some of which the purpose is fairly inscrutable, others are fairly obvious in their reasoning. Especially once the Hyper-wave Decoder is deployed, knowing the mission of the aliens can help make strategic plans for further actions that the aliens may attempt in the near future.

Alien Missions Frequency

The aliens will generate new missions each month according to the following pattern:

  • January, 1999: 1 Alien Research, 1 Alien Terror, shooting down UFOs may trigger an Alien Retaliation mission.
  • February to May, 1999: 1 random mission, 1 Alien Terror, shooting down UFOs may trigger an Alien Retaliation mission.
  • June, 1999: 2 random missions, 1 Alien Terror, shooting down UFOs may trigger an Alien Retaliation mission.
  • After The Martian Solution is researched OR depending the difficulty level (March 2000 on Easy or November 1999 on Superhuman): 1 Alien Retaliation mission is added, in addition to the above.

Alien Missions Selection

The game will create an array of possible missions for each region of the world to be used when randomly selecting missions for each month. Once a particular mission is selected it will be removed from the array and won't appear again. If all of the missions are used then the game will restart this process and refill the mission array. Alien Terror, Retaliation and Supply missions are special cases and are not present in this array since those missions are automatically generated.

First the game will randomly choose a region for the mission, using weighted factors to influence the probability of each region being selected:

  • North America: 18
  • Arctic: 4
  • Antarctic: 4
  • South America: 10
  • Europe: 16
  • North Africa: 12
  • South Africa: 8
  • Central Asia: 12
  • Southeast Asia: 15
  • Siberia: 10
  • Australia: 10
  • Pacific: 5
